Whenever I think or wonder why I am in an interior design business I remember the days growing up and building doll houses and furniture. The first house I made while in middle school, I took it so far as to electrify it! My second house was bigger than the first but never quite finished out the way I would have liked. After my daughter was born, I thought building a house with her would be a great mother-daughter project (ya right...what was I thinking?). Her the house stands after almost 20 yrs, incomplete but full of potential. 

Join me as I tackle each room, one space at a time and finish it out to its' potential. We will build rugs, furniture, art work and install wood trim and hopefully the work will get done this time around. Please check out the album of pre-reno photos and I will post updates.

Everybody has been touched and affected by knowing someone who has been diagnosed with breast cancer. We are partnering with "Comfort Stitches" to provide items for breast cancer patients to help comfort them through their treatment and recovery to better health. This is a great purpose for our remnants and time in between projects and just to provide a service back to our community and friends. Please spread the word and keep us in mind should you encounter a woman who could benefit from a "Comfort Stitches" set which includes a Bosom Buddy Pillow and 2 Tub Bags. The sets are free and we will ship them if needed. Please visit our page "Comfort Stitches" For Cancer for the details and more importantly spread the word, thanks!

The days of vibrant fall color are waning but decorating with fall colors continues to be a trend. Vibrant oranges emerged a few years ago in fashion and interiors. Bold reds have been a popular choice for many dining rooms. This fall palette will continue to be popular and livable. Think about updating these colors with the bold prints in geometric patterns.Maybe someday I will be able to enjoy the colorful season in my own silver Airstream, until then I'm happy with my needlepoint pillow.
